HVAC and Airflow: Ensuring Peak Performance in Buildings

Effective climate control and airflow are vital for securing optimal building functionality. A optimized HVAC unit not only supplies pleasantness to users but also substantially impacts utility efficiency. Poor airflow can lead to spotty climate, greater energy usage, and diminished indoor atmosphere. Therefore, regular evaluation and servicing of both the HVAC machinery and the ventilation system are undeniably required to optimize performance and reduce running charges.

  • Verify proper filter replacement schedules.
  • Execute regular unit calibration.
  • Resolve any escapes in the air channels.

A Comprehensive Environmental Monitoring Program for Facilities

Implementing a robust environmental monitoring program is vital for most facility needing to verify compliance and lessen potential impacts. This initiative should encompass a multi-faceted approach, addressing air purity , effluent discharge, earth contamination, and sound levels. Periodic testing is required , utilizing validated procedures and preserved records. The program must incorporate preventative discovery of potential issues, alongside a clear response protocol for remediation. Here’s a brief overview:

  • Air release measurement
  • Wastewater discharge purity analysis
  • Land impurities study
  • Acoustic level measurement
  • Waste management procedures

Ultimately, a well-designed environmental assessment program demonstrates a commitment to sustainable responsibility and preserves the facility’s reputation and lowers potential liabilities .
